Arcs presentations for Grade 12 students provide comprehensive concept explanation and visual learning support for one of geometry's most intricate topics. These structured instruction resources guide students through the fundamental properties of arcs, including arc measurement, arc length calculations, and the relationships between central angles, inscribed angles, and their corresponding arcs. The presentations break down complex geometric principles into digestible visual segments, helping students understand how arcs function within circles and their applications in real-world contexts. Through clear diagrams, step-by-step problem solving, and interactive demonstrations, these resources develop critical mathematical reasoning skills while reinforcing the connection between algebraic calculations and geometric visualization that Grade 12 mathematics demands.
